Ingredients for Sesame Tuna Steak Recipe
- 2 (6-ounce) tuna steaks
- 2 tablespoons sesame oil
- 1 tablespoon soy sauce
- 1 tablespoon rice vinegar
- 1 teaspoon sesame seeds
- 1 teaspoon grated ginger
- 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 1/4 cup chopped scallions
- 1/4 cup sliced bell pepper (any color)
- 1/4 cup sliced carrots

Step-by-Step Preparation of Sesame Tuna Steak Recipe
- Pat the tuna steaks dry with paper towels. This is crucial for preventing steaming during cooking and achieving a nice sear.
- In a small bowl, whisk together the sesame oil, soy sauce, rice vinegar, sesame seeds, ginger, garlic powder, and black pepper.
- Place the tuna steaks in a shallow dish and pour the marinade over them. Ensure each steak is fully coated, ensuring even distribution of flavors.
- Marinate the tuna steaks for at least 15 minutes (or up to 30 minutes for deeper flavor penetration). The longer the marinating time, the more intense the flavor.
- Heat a large skillet or grill pan over medium-high heat. Add a drizzle of sesame oil to the hot pan.
- Place the marinated tuna steaks in the hot pan and cook for 2-3 minutes per side, or until the tuna reaches your desired level of doneness.
- While the tuna is cooking, prepare the vegetables. Slice or chop the bell peppers, carrots, and scallions. The preparation of the vegetables should be relatively quick, allowing them to be ready to serve at the same time as the tuna.
- Once the tuna is cooked through, remove it from the pan and let it rest for a few minutes before slicing.
- In the same pan, quickly sauté the vegetables for 2-3 minutes, until tender-crisp. The vegetables should not overcook; their texture should complement the tuna’s doneness.
- Serve the Sesame Tuna Steak Recipe by placing the sliced tuna on a plate and arranging the sautéed vegetables around it. Garnish with extra sesame seeds for a finishing touch.
Tips and Troubleshooting, Sesame Tuna Steak Recipe
If the tuna is overcooked, consider reducing the cooking time. If the marinade is too thick, add a little more sesame oil or water to thin it out. Ensure vegetables are cooked until tender-crisp, not mushy.

Variations and Serving Suggestions
This recipe is incredibly versatile. Feel free to experiment with different vegetables, such as broccoli florets, or add a sprinkle of chili flakes for a touch of spice. Serve the Sesame Tuna Steak Recipe with a side of steamed rice or quinoa for a complete meal. A simple salad or a fresh fruit platter can also enhance the dining experience.
